Friends School Boulder's South Campus, located at 5465 Pennsylvania Avenue in Boulder, Colorado, offers a nurturing and academically rich environment for preschool and elementary students. With small class sizes of around 16 students and a student-teacher ratio of approximately 6:1, the school provides personalized attention and fosters a strong sense of community.
Preschool Program
The preschool serves children ages 2 years 6 months to 4 years, offering both half-day and full-day options. The play-based curriculum encourages children to grow as welcoming friends, creative artists, joyful storytellers, active players, scientific thinkers, and curious learners.
Elementary Program
Kindergarten through 5th grade students benefit from a project-based learning model that supports reading fluency, writing skills, math proficiency, scientific inquiry, independent thinking, and confident communication. Students graduate well-prepared for middle school and beyond.
Friends School is accredited by the Association of Colorado Independent Schools and is a proud member of the National Association of Independent Schools. The school has earned recognition as one of the Top 50 Private Elementary Schools in the country and has received multiple ‘Best of Boulder Private School’ awards.
